Transaction 04577565c8482a801b2d19f15dcc826d6182b5cb5b404a5ddd53c3ebcb855314

1 Input
2 Outputs
  • 04577565c8482a801b2d19f15dcc826d6182b5cb5b404a5ddd53c3ebcb855314:0
  • value  5693680
    address  3CRZHkmsvvjV1mb82EmRrrc24gmM9fvLXm
  • 04577565c8482a801b2d19f15dcc826d6182b5cb5b404a5ddd53c3ebcb855314:1
  • value  8831235227
    address  3AWmmC7GD3eN66gexzboDq3F3NkP8pJ1RZ